Roof Ventilator Repair in Provo, UT
Roof ventilator repair services focus on maintaining and restoring the functionality of roof-mounted ventilation systems that help regulate airflow and temperature within a property. These repairs typically address issues such as damaged or malfunctioning fans, broken louvers, leaks around the vent, or electrical problems that prevent proper operation. Projects can range from fixing a single vent to replacing or upgrading multiple units across a residential or commercial roof, ensuring proper ventilation and preventing issues like excess moisture, mold growth, or heat buildup.
Homeowners and property owners often seek roof ventilator repairs after noticing signs like unusual noises, inconsistent airflow, increased energy bills, or water leaks near the roof. Before requesting service, it’s helpful to understand the type of ventilator installed, the specific problems experienced, and any recent weather conditions or incidents that may have caused damage. This information can assist in diagnosing the issue accurately and determining the most appropriate repair approach to restore proper ventilation and protect the property’s integrity.

Roof Ventilator Repair Questions
What are common signs of roof ventilator issues? Signs include unusual noises, decreased airflow, or increased energy bills, indicating the need for inspection and possible repair.
How can roof ventilator problems affect a property? Poor ventilation can lead to moisture buildup, roof damage, and reduced indoor air quality, impacting overall property health.
What types of repairs are typically performed on roof ventilators? Repairs often involve replacing damaged blades, fixing motor issues, or sealing leaks to restore proper airflow.
Why is regular inspection important for roof ventilators? Routine checks help identify potential problems early, preventing costly damage and ensuring efficient ventilation system operation.
